Service discovery client for Phalanx science platforms.
Project description
rubin-repertoire
rubin-repertoire is a client for Repertoire, which provides service discovery for Phalanx. This package provides the Python client, Pydantic models, and logic for generating service discovery information from Phalanx configuration files. The latter is used by the Phalanx documentation build.
This package is intended for use inside Phalanx services.
User notebooks running under Nublado should instead use the client included in lsst.rsp, which supports a wider range of Python versions.
rubin-repertoire is available from PyPI:
pip install rubin-repertoire
For full documentation, see the Repertoire user guide.
Project details
Release history Release notifications | RSS feed
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Source Distribution
Built Distribution
Filter files by name, interpreter, ABI, and platform.
If you're not sure about the file name format, learn more about wheel file names.
Copy a direct link to the current filters
File details
Details for the file rubin_repertoire-0.8.0.tar.gz.
File metadata
- Download URL: rubin_repertoire-0.8.0.tar.gz
- Upload date:
- Size: 15.5 kB
- Tags: Source
- Uploaded using Trusted Publishing? Yes
- Uploaded via: uv/0.9.21 {"installer":{"name":"uv","version":"0.9.21","subcommand":["publish"]},"python":null,"implementation":{"name":null,"version":null},"distro":{"name":"Ubuntu","version":"24.04","id":"noble","libc":null},"system":{"name":null,"release":null},"cpu":null,"openssl_version":null,"setuptools_version":null,"rustc_version":null,"ci":true}
File hashes
| Algorithm | Hash digest | |
|---|---|---|
| SHA256 |
b2179b3253c43b9be3482f19bf220d78a1a654287e71f245973b0cb5dd03a257
|
|
| MD5 |
3473965922fa1274f8431e5769515337
|
|
| BLAKE2b-256 |
ca4dbe874b3a837d5a410c076b2df72906a8f56b8a051fc0b902c25c87cc2bd4
|
File details
Details for the file rubin_repertoire-0.8.0-py3-none-any.whl.
File metadata
- Download URL: rubin_repertoire-0.8.0-py3-none-any.whl
- Upload date:
- Size: 18.3 kB
- Tags: Python 3
- Uploaded using Trusted Publishing? Yes
- Uploaded via: uv/0.9.21 {"installer":{"name":"uv","version":"0.9.21","subcommand":["publish"]},"python":null,"implementation":{"name":null,"version":null},"distro":{"name":"Ubuntu","version":"24.04","id":"noble","libc":null},"system":{"name":null,"release":null},"cpu":null,"openssl_version":null,"setuptools_version":null,"rustc_version":null,"ci":true}
File hashes
| Algorithm | Hash digest | |
|---|---|---|
| SHA256 |
61a67b0236d2bcab83ea86f99e2ec8876c3fc2b2d9138f1252bd545ff34dd84f
|
|
| MD5 |
decb8badd2da63bbd26f8f0b1deb787a
|
|
| BLAKE2b-256 |
edd5ef256a5c57d34f55e7c4f1d1e0cc60729d95f9a5785983f7a5c5d08316e9
|